Per dichiarare un array in Pascal, un programmatore può dichiarare il tipo e quindi creare variabili di quell’array o dichiarare direttamente la variabile array. type identificatore-array = array[tipo-indice] di tipo-elemento; Dove, identificatore-array – indica il nome del tipo di array.
Come si dichiara un array?
Il modo usuale di dichiarare un array è semplicemente allineare il nome del tipo, seguito da un nome di variabile, seguito da una dimensione tra parentesi, come in questa riga di codice: int Numbers[10]; Questo codice dichiara un array di 10 numeri interi. Il primo elemento ottiene l’indice 0 e l’elemento finale ottiene l’indice 9.
Qual è il formato generale per dichiarare un array?
La sintassi della dichiarazione di array è molto semplice. La sintassi è la stessa di una normale dichiarazione di variabile, tranne per il fatto che il nome della variabile deve essere seguito da pedici per specificare la dimensione di ciascuna dimensione dell’array. La forma generale per una dichiarazione di matrice sarebbe: VariableType varName[dim1, dim2,
Cos’è un array Come si dichiara un array?
Un array è una raccolta di elementi dello stesso tipo posizionati in posizioni di memoria contigue a cui è possibile fare riferimento individualmente utilizzando un indice per un identificatore univoco. Cinque valori di tipo int possono essere dichiarati come array senza dover dichiarare cinque diverse variabili (ciascuna con il proprio identificatore).
Cos’è la dichiarazione in Pascal?
Dichiarazione di variabile in Pascal La dichiarazione di tipo indica la categoria o la classe dei tipi come intero, reale, ecc., mentre la specifica di variabile indica il tipo di valori che una variabile può assumere. Puoi confrontare la dichiarazione di tipo in Pascal con typedef in C.
Come vengono dichiarate le variabili in Pascal?
dichiarazione. Le variabili sono dichiarate in una sezione var. In Pascal ogni variabile ha un tipo di dati già noto in fase di compilazione (e lascia che sia il tipo di dati variant ). In base ai requisiti di spazio del tipo di dati, la quantità di memoria appropriata viene riservata nello stack, non appena viene immesso l’ambito corrispondente.
Cos’è la funzione in Pascal?
Una funzione è un gruppo di istruzioni che insieme eseguono un compito. Ogni programma Pascal ha almeno una funzione, che è il programma stesso, e tutti i programmi più banali possono definire funzioni aggiuntive. Una dichiarazione di funzione indica al compilatore il nome, il tipo restituito e i parametri di una funzione.
Che cos’è l’array con l’esempio?
Un array è una struttura di dati che contiene un gruppo di elementi. In genere questi elementi sono tutti dello stesso tipo di dati, ad esempio un numero intero o una stringa. Ad esempio, un motore di ricerca può utilizzare un array per memorizzare le pagine Web trovate in una ricerca eseguita dall’utente.
Quali sono i tipi di array?
Esistono tre diversi tipi di array: array indicizzati, array multidimensionali e array associativi.
Quali sono gli svantaggi degli array?
Svantaggi degli array:
Il numero di elementi da memorizzare negli array dovrebbe essere noto in anticipo.
Un array è statico.
L’inserimento e la cancellazione sono piuttosto difficili in un array.
L’allocazione di più memoria del necessario porta allo spreco di memoria.
Qual è la differenza tra un array e un elenco?
Differenze. La differenza principale tra questi due tipi di dati è l’operazione che puoi eseguire su di essi. Anche gli elenchi sono contenitori per elementi con tipi di dati diversi, ma gli array vengono utilizzati come contenitori per elementi dello stesso tipo di dati.
Cosa contiene un array?
Un oggetto matrice contiene un numero di variabili. Il numero di variabili può essere zero, nel qual caso si dice che l’array è vuoto. Le variabili contenute in un array non hanno nomi; vengono invece referenziati da espressioni di accesso all’array che utilizzano valori di indice interi non negativi.
Quando un array può essere dichiarato?
Quando un parametro di funzione viene dichiarato come matrice, il compilatore considera la dichiarazione come un puntatore al primo elemento della matrice. Ad esempio, se x è un parametro e intende rappresentare un array di numeri interi, può essere dichiarato come una qualsiasi delle seguenti dichiarazioni: int x[]; intero *x; intx[10];
Come si dichiara la dimensione di un array?
Dichiara e definisci un array int intArray[] = new int[3];
Utilizzo delle parentesi quadre [] prima del nome della variabile int[] intArray = new int[3]; intArray[0] = 1; // Il contenuto dell’array ora è {1, 0, 0}
Inizializza e fornisci i dati all’array int[] intArray = new int[]{1, 2, 3};
Quali sono i diversi tipi per l’inizializzazione di un array?
Esistono due modi per specificare gli inizializzatori per gli array:
Con gli inizializzatori in stile C89, gli elementi dell’array devono essere inizializzati in ordine di pedice.
Utilizzando inizializzatori designati, che consentono di specificare i valori degli elementi pedice da inizializzare, gli elementi dell’array possono essere inizializzati in qualsiasi ordine.
Python elenca gli array?
Gli elenchi sono un’altra struttura di dati, simile agli array NumPy, ma a differenza degli array NumPy, gli elenchi fanno parte del nucleo di Python. Le liste hanno una varietà di usi. Sono utili, ad esempio, in varie attività di contabilità che sorgono nella programmazione di computer. Come gli array, a volte vengono utilizzati per archiviare dati.
Cos’è l’array quanti tipi di array spiegano con l’esempio?
Gli array sono un insieme di elementi con lo stesso tipo di dati oppure possiamo dire che gli array sono una raccolta di elementi con lo stesso nome e lo stesso tipo di dati, ma ricorda sempre che gli array iniziano sempre dal suo valore di indice e l’indice dell’array inizia da 0 a n-1 .
Quali sono i vantaggi dell’array?
Vantaggi degli array
In un array, l’accesso a un elemento è molto semplice utilizzando il numero di indice.
Il processo di ricerca può essere applicato facilmente a un array.
2D Array viene utilizzato per rappresentare le matrici.
Per qualsiasi motivo un utente desideri memorizzare più valori di tipo simile, l’array può essere utilizzato e utilizzato in modo efficiente.
Cosa sono gli array nella programmazione?
Panoramica. Un array è una struttura di dati costituita da una raccolta di elementi (valori o variabili), ciascuno identificato da almeno un indice o una chiave dell’array. I tipi di array sono spesso implementati da strutture di dati di array, ma a volte con altri mezzi, come tabelle hash, elenchi collegati o alberi di ricerca.
Dove possono essere utilizzati gli array nella vita reale?
Esempi reali di array includono quanto segue:
caselle postali;
pagine di libri;
cartoni per uova;
scacchi/dama.
Cos’è una risposta di matrice?
Un array è una struttura di dati che può memorizzare una raccolta di elementi dello stesso tipo di dati di dimensioni fisse. Un array viene utilizzato per memorizzare una raccolta di dati, ma spesso è più utile pensare a un array come a una raccolta di variabili dello stesso tipo.
Cosa sono i e j nell’array?
Array Java. Normalmente, un array è una raccolta di elementi di tipo simile che ha una posizione di memoria contigua. L’array Java è un oggetto che contiene elementi di un tipo di dati simile. L’array in Java è basato sull’indice, il primo elemento dell’array è memorizzato nello 0° indice, il 2° elemento è memorizzato nel 1° indice e così via.
Qual è la differenza tra procedura e funzione?
Una funzione viene utilizzata per calcolare il risultato utilizzando determinati input. Una procedura viene utilizzata per eseguire determinati compiti in ordine. Una funzione restituisce un valore e un controllo alla funzione o al codice chiamante. Una procedura restituisce il controllo ma non alcun valore alla funzione o al codice chiamante.
Come si scrive un programma Pascal?
Ogni blocco in Pascal è racchiuso in un’istruzione di inizio e in un’istruzione di fine. Tuttavia, l’istruzione end che indica la fine del programma principale è seguita da un punto (.) anziché da un punto e virgola (;). L’istruzione di inizio del blocco di programma principale è il punto in cui inizia l’esecuzione del programma.
Cos’è una stringa Pascal?
Una stringa Pascal è una stringa con prefisso di lunghezza. È utile in quanto ottenere la lunghezza della stringa o ottenere l’ultimo carattere di una stringa può essere fatto in tempo costante. –